What to know about ZIP 06281

ZIP code 06281 covers South Woodstock, CT in Windham County with a population of about 7,417.

At a glance, the area shows median age of 45.5 versus a U.S. median of about 38.9.

It sits in telephone area codes 860, 959; U.S. House district CT-2; the HARTFORD & NEW HAVEN media market.

Housing and affordability in ZIP 06281

Median home value is about $396,300 — about 14% above the U.S. median home value ($348,079).

Housing tenure and rents show median gross rent around $948 (about 18% below the U.S. median rent ($1,163)), and owner-occupancy near 82.8% (about 17.4 points above the national owner-occupancy rate (65.4%)).

To comfortably buy a median-priced home in ZIP 06281 in South Woodstock, CT, a household would need roughly $109,000 in annual income under a 20% down, 30-year loan at 6.8% (illustrative), keeping housing costs near 28% of income. Estimated monthly PITI is about $2,546. That is roughly in line with the local median household income ($110,341). Rates, taxes, insurance, and HOA fees vary — treat this as a planning estimate, not a lender quote.
